Hamzah promises 'no backdoor moves', to let anwaribrahim do his job
Hamzah, who is the former home minister, said allowing Prime Minister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im a chance to govern and prepare Malaysia for some tough economic realities in 2023 demonstrated that the Opposition truly cared for the country and its well-being. “If I really want to work for the sake of the country, I should really give trust and confidence by saying we are not going to disturb the government by just political issues and matters in this country.
Anwar was then sworn in as Malaysia’s 10th prime minister on November 24. When asked to comment on Anwar’s performance thus far, Hamzah said it was too early to make an assessment.“For me, it isn’t fair to comment now as it’s only been about two months. He used to be a good deputy prime minister, minister of finance. But that was then. “Now it’s a different world and the world is facing bigger problems economically and I think don’t disturb him on political issues.
